WebNov 7, 2024 · There are some basic principles of good exegesis which serious students of the Bible will follow: 1. The Grammatical Principle. The Bible was written in human language, and language has a certain structure and follows certain rules. Therefore, we must interpret the Bible in a manner consistent with the basic rules of language. WebGod also took the Jews through seven ages. What do sundry times mean in Hebrews 1:1? Worship is to glorify and exalt God—to show our loyalty and admiration to our Father. smail souriantWebAs Used in the Old Testament: "Manner" (probably from manus, "the hand," mode of handling things, or acting) is in the Bible in general equivalent (1) to way, custom, habit, etc., (2) to kind or sort. There are some special senses, however, and archaic usages.
